We have researched a number of options including staying off-site to access a more expensive course like Rockliffe but at the end of the day the main aim of this event of to bring everyone together (and the Rockliffe onsite costs were eye watering).

So that in mind, we’ve opted for an on-site stay and play venue and Ramside Hall (near Durham) ticks all of our boxes including being available on a Saturday!. Celtic_Bil went above and beyond the call of duty and tested out the course earlier this month and had a very favourable report.

Celtic_Bil has also negotiated the following package (and managed to reduce the original cost).

11th and 12th of May 2018

Two nights accommodation (sharing) with dinner, bed and breakfast. Includes two rounds of golf on the Prince Bishops’ course (or day passes for the Spa).

Golfer rate = £238 pp
Spa rate = £238 pp
Single supplement is £40 per night

Dinner is served in The Carvery but we have the option to upgrade to the Fusion or Rib Room for £15 per night. However, check out the online menus. I think we should all stay as a group and dine in the Carvery on Saturday but Friday can be a free for all.

Tee Times start at 13:30 on both days and we’re playing both rounds on the Prince Bishops' course which is the original and well established course of the two. We weren't able to play two courses crédit due to existing bookings but I think we have the best one booked and we think a practice round will be a big help on the Prince Bishops’ course as there are a few tricky dog-leg holes.

Pre booked buggies available at £25.00 per day - let me know if you want a buggy.

All residents have access the swimming pool, Aroma steam room, Eucalyptus Amphitheatre sauna and gym from 3pm day of check-in through to 11am day of check-out. Please note Hydro-spa and Heat facilities are only accessible with the Spa package (or when purchasing treatments) and are available between the same times.
